Located in the Menlo Park City Elementary at 195 Encinal Avenue in Atherton, CA, Encinal Elementary School serves grades K-5 and has an enrollment of roughly 775 students. Frequently Asked Questions about Atherton
How much are Studio apartments in Atherton?
There are currently 736 Studio Apartments in Atherton with rent ranges from $1,995 to $4,973 with an average price of $3,597.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Atherton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Atherton ranges from $2,195 to $7,575 with an average monthly rent of $4,106.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Atherton c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Atherton range from $2,833 to $11,689.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$6,056.
How expensive are Atherton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 249 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Atherton on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$4,000 to $11,850 - averaging $7,457 for the location.
